A Counselor Top 40 supplier is investing further in the Canadian promo market.
S&S Activewear (asi/84358) announced that it will expand inventory offerings across its S&S Canada (asi/90703) distribution centers, particularly Vancouver – ensuring that clients across Canada have quick, consistent access to their preferred garment styles.
“Our customers depend on us for consistent product availability, and this enhanced inventory strategy in Vancouver demonstrates our commitment to meeting that expectation,” said Craig Ryan, vice president of commercial for Canada. “We’re providing the reliability and faster shipping that decorators and promotional product distributors need to serve their own customers effectively.”
The company’s Vancouver location will stock popular apparel brands and private-label collections like Team 365, CORE365, Harriton, Devon & Jones, and North End. S&S Canada’s inventory management system includes strategic inventory transfers between distribution centers and demand forecasting for faster service and lower freight costs.
With 2023 North American promo product revenue of $2.1 billion, S&S Activewear ranked second on Counselor’s most recent list of the largest suppliers in the industry.
